A letter of intent to sell is a formal document that expresses a person's intent to liquidate an asset. The asset may be anything of value that may be exchanged, including an entire business.

A letter of intent (LOI) is a document declaring the preliminary commitment of one party to do business with another. The letter outlines the chief terms of a prospective deal. ... One major difference between the two, though, is that LOIs are presented in letter formats, while term sheets are listicle in nature.

Selling your business often requires a fair round of negotiations. ... A letter of intent (LOI) is a written agreement regarding the sale and purchase. This is the first formal step in the purchase process by laying out the conditions and the terms of the agreement between the two parties.

The letter of intent should state from the outset whether the deal will involve the sale of stock or the sale of assets. ... The letter of intent should include both a purchase price and an explanation of the assumptions that the purchase price is based upon.

A Letter of Intent , i.e. a written proposal to buy a business, is a non-legally binding document, usually issued by the buyer to the seller, which outlines an agreement in principle for the buyer to purchase the seller's business at a proposed price and terms.

An investment letter of intent is written by an investor who intends to put money into the business or idea of an entrepreneur. The vast majority of investment letters of intent are not legally binding, although they are definitely "official" documents, providing a blueprint on which investment negotiations can begin.
